Radio: NASA Global Warming Satellite Crashes Near Antarctica - Fails to Make Orbit
Radio News (8:00 CST) | 2-24-2009 | Robert A Cook

Posted on 02/24/2009 6:05:30 AM PST by Robert A Cook PE

Per radio report, the latest NASA global warming research satellite failed to make orbit, crashed near Antarctica after a launch from CA Vandenberg AFB.
